Provides a summary representation of a processed_cube object, designed for user-friendly display in the console.

Usage

# S3 method for class 'processed_cube'
print(x, n = 10, ...)

Arguments

x

A processed_cube object.

n

Integer specifying the number of rows of cube data to display.

...

Additional arguments.
